URL encoding in Android

You don’t encode the entire URL, only parts of it that come from “unreliable sources”.

  • Java:

    String query = URLEncoder.encode("apples oranges", "utf-8");
    String url = "http://stackoverflow.com/search?q=" + query;
    
  • Kotlin:

    val query: String = URLEncoder.encode("apples oranges", "utf-8")
    val url = "http://stackoverflow.com/search?q=$query"
    

Alternatively, you can use Strings.urlEncode(String str) of DroidParts that doesn’t throw checked exceptions.

Or use something like

String uri = Uri.parse("http://...")
                .buildUpon()
                .appendQueryParameter("key", "val")
                .build().toString();
